Another way to thicken your soup is to mix flour and water. Mix 1 tablespoon of flour with 2 tablespoons of water in a small bowl until the mixture is …

Web6 de ago. de 2024 · One easy way to thicken soup is by blending it—or part of it, at least. If your soup is packed with vegetables, you can blend part of it to change the texture (try this method with the above chowder recipe). The blended vegetables will help thicken the consistency of the soup. To do this, take half of the soup and add it to a blender and ...
